This past Saturday, I scrolled all day working on various projects. I use a wooden bar stool. I’ve used it for years without any problem but this time, my back and shoulders were hurting. I decided I needed a more comfortable seat to scroll. So, I went on Amazon and found a nice drafting chair. I told my wife what I was doing and she said “ oh, let me get it for you for Fathers Day”. Well, it came today! It took about 15 minuets to put together, but man, is that chair comfortable! I ordered it without armrests as I figured since I was using it for scrolling, I wouldn’t use them anyways. I was worried the backrest would be useless, but it actually supports my back while I’m scrolling. Definitely a game changer!

It’s great! I don’t have the back pain like I used too as I can adjust it for the height I need. When I’m working on my bench cutting and applying patterns or sanding I lower it to work comfortably. When I’m cutting on the saw, I raise it  to a height so I’m not hunched over the saw table. The seat and back are still very comfortable after a years use.

Use a bar stool at the kitchen counter, can't stand. Will keep this model in mind. If you need padding go to a medical supply store or amazon and check gel pads for wheel chairs. Designed for folks like me to keep the pressure off the backside. Had mine for many years, don't know if I would buy any under a 100, Though the technology could have changed. RJF
